直通篦齿静止衬套上磨损槽对泄漏特性影响的数值研究
Numerical investigation of effect of static bush with rub-grooves on the straight-through labyrinth seal leakage
-
摘要: 对静止耐磨衬套环面上矩形磨损槽的直通篦齿封严结构的泄漏特性进行了数值研究,分析了磨损槽的结构尺寸和篦齿相对位置(轴向和径向)的影响.与普通无槽直通篦齿结构相比,齿尖磨损槽的存在改变了节流后射流的运动方向,降低了透气效应,而且磨损槽结构尺寸和相对位置的变化直接影响到齿尖节流位置和节流面积的变化,对篦齿封严性能影响较大.Abstract: A numerical investigation of influence of rub-grooves in the inner surface of static adradable bush on the leakage of a straight-through labyrinth seal was conducted,while the shape of rub-grooves and relative axial/radial locations of labyrinth teeth tips and the groove were studied.The results show that the rub-grooves not only change the flow direction of the jet and decrease the residual energy,but also affect the change of throttle location and the throttle area of the teeth tips,presenting great influence on the sealing performance of the labyrinth seal.
